Effect of the application of zero tillage (No-till system) with the minimization of spring wheat cultivation technology (without fertilizers) on the crop yield and economic efficiency of its cultivation on light gray forest soils of the nizhny novgorod region

Abstract

When growing spring wheat, the choice of one or another cultivation technology introduced on the basis of resource conservation, crop rotation, and the choice of optimal methods for tillage, has a significant influence on the efficiency of production. Recently, the choice of technology is primarily determined by profitability of cultivating a particular culture, which makes it necessary to choose such cultivation systems, which, when mastered, will obtain the maximum possible economic effect against the background of a general decline in production costs. Thus, the economic evaluation of spring wheat cultivation performed in various modes of minimizing production costs shows that the cost of production of this crop per 1 ha will be minimal for all types of optimization of tillage. For example, if you use No-till technology, the costs will be only 8.21 thousand rubles / ha, without using fertilizers, which is 4 thousand rubles less than after the traditional fall plowing, where the costs will be about 12.21 thousand rubles /ha. However, a decrease to 1.001 / ha in the yield of spring wheat after No-till after the yield of 1.94 t / ha received after the traditional fall tillage showed that the production profitability after No-till (application of glyphosates instead of soil cultivation) was only 28.8% against the system where no fertilizers had been used. At the same time, the production profitability after the traditional fall plowing against the system where no mineral fertilizers had been used was twice higher and reached 58.9%.
